Comprehending the IELTS Exam
Before diving into the subject of getting an IELTS certificate without taking the exam, it's important to comprehend what the IELTS includes:
IELTS Format
| Test Type | Description |
|---|---|
| Listening | 30 minutes (4 sections, 40 products) |
| Reading | 60 minutes (3 areas, 40 items) |
| Writing | 60 minutes (2 jobs) |
| Speaking | 11-- 14 minutes (3 parts) |
Scoring System
The IELTS test is scored on a band scale from 1 (non-user) to 9 (expert user).
| Band Score | Description |
|---|---|
| 9 | Professional User |
| 8 | Excellent User |
| 7 | Good User |
| 6 | Competent User |
| 5 | Modest User |
| 4 | Minimal User |
| 3 | Exceptionally Limited User |
| 2 | Intermittent User |
| 1 | Non-user |
The Myth of Obtaining IELTS Certificates Without Taking the Exam
The appeal of acquiring an IELTS certificate without undergoing the rigorous testing process is reasonable. Nevertheless, it is important to clarify that genuine companies do not enable for accomplishing an IELTS certificate without taking the exam.
Why It's a Myth
- Integrity of the Exam: The IELTS is created to preserve a high standard of stability; therefore, any shortcuts undermine the test's purpose.
- Risk of Fraudulent Certificates: While some suspicious entities might promise IELTS certificates without examinations, these are generally deceitful. Utilizing such certificates can cause severe effects, including legal action, a restriction from institutions, and damage to one's reputation.
- Worth of Skills: The IELTS exam not just offers a certificate but also evaluates one's real English language skills, which are essential for academic and expert success.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
1. Can I truly get an IELTS certificate without taking the exam?
No, genuine IELTS certificates can just be acquired by taking the real exam. Andrew IELTS recommending otherwise is likely deceitful.
2. What are the dangers of getting a deceitful IELTS certificate?
Threats include legal repercussions, academic effects, and a long-term stain on your expert credibility.
3. Just how much does the IELTS exam cost in Saudi Arabia?
The cost can vary, but it generally varies from SAR 1,500 to SAR 2,000.
4. How should I prepare for the IELTS exam?
Preparation can consist of enrolling in a preparation course, studying with online resources, and practicing with peers.
5. What if I don't attain my desired score?
You can retake the IELTS exam. There is no limit on the number of efforts you can make, however it's vital to enhance your English skills before retaking it.
